site stats

Heap runtime

Web11 de abr. de 2024 · In conclusion, runtime polymorphism in Java is an important concept that enables us to write flexible and reusable code. It allows us to use the same method with different implementations, depending on the actual type of the object at runtime. This can be achieved through method overriding. WebThe heap array is assumed to have its first element at index 1. // Push a new item to a (max) heap and then extract the root of the resulting heap. // heap: an array representing the …

Binary heap - Wikipedia

Web3 de ago. de 2024 · When we don't set -Xmx and-Xmx parameters, the JVM sizes the heap based on the system specifications.. Let's look at that heap size: $ java -XX:+PrintFlagsFinal -version grep -Ei "maxheapsize maxram" This outputs: openjdk version "15" 2024-09-15 OpenJDK Runtime Environment AdoptOpenJDK (build 15+36) OpenJDK 64-Bit Server … Web3 de may. de 2024 · First, replace the root of the heap with the last element on the last level. It's done for O (1). Second, compare new root with it's children (still O (1)). If everything … helledikte warn mathiasen https://marknobleinternational.com

How to view the current heap size that an application is using?

WebHEAP controls the allocation of the initial heap, controls allocation of additional heaps created with the CEECRHP callable service, and specifies how that storage is managed. … Web27 de jun. de 2024 · The Runtime#getTotalMemory method returns the total heap space currently reserved by the JVM in bytes. It includes the memory reserved for current and … Web27 de mar. de 2024 · The most accurate way to summarize the run-time of heap sort is that it makes O (n) calls to heapify (), each which takes O (log n) time. This means the time complexity of heap-sort is O (n... lake mcconaughy places to stay

CRT debug heap details Microsoft Learn

Category:Time Complexity of building a heap - GeeksforGeeks

Tags:Heap runtime

Heap runtime

How can building a heap be O (n) time complexity?

Web6 de abr. de 2024 · A Binary Heap is a complete Binary Tree which is used to store data efficiently to get the max or min element based on its structure. A Binary Heap is either Min Heap or Max Heap. In a Min Binary Heap, … WebOverview The INtime run-time support heap is the memory managed by malloc, calloc, realloc, and free. ... C/C++ Runtime heap. Collapse All Expand All View with Navigation …

Heap runtime

Did you know?

WebThe Java virtual machine is an abstract (virtual) computer defined by a specification. It is a part of java runtime environment. The garbage collection algorithm used and any internal optimization of the Java … Web15 de mar. de 2024 · Permanent Generation – This is the portion of Heap-memory that contains the JVM’s metadata for the runtime classes and application methods. Key …

Web5 de abr. de 2024 · Heap sort is a comparison-based sorting technique based on Binary Heap data structure. It is similar to the selection sort where we first find the minimum element and place the minimum element at the beginning. Repeat the same process for the remaining elements. Heap sort is an in-place algorithm. Web14 de feb. de 2024 · The different heaps are the large object heap (LOH), small object heap (SOH), and pinned object heap (POH). If you specify a value for any of the DOTNET_GCHeapHardLimitSOHPercent , DOTNET_GCHeapHardLimitLOHPercent , or DOTNET_GCHeapHardLimitPOHPercent settings, you must also specify a value for …

WebHace 1 día · Source code: Lib/heapq.py. This module provides an implementation of the heap queue algorithm, also known as the priority queue algorithm. Heaps are binary trees for which every parent node has a value less than or equal to any of its children. This implementation uses arrays for which heap [k] <= heap [2*k+1] and heap [k] <= heap … Web10 de ago. de 2024 · Python code typically isn't written to check types at runtime. def __init__ (self, heap: list=None, d: int=1): self.heap = heap or list () self.d = d self.build_d_heap () It isn't necessary to keep track of the length of the heap. Just use len (self.heap). It is already O (1).

WebIn this article, we have explored the Time and Space Complexity of Heap data structure operations including different cases like Worst, Average and Best case. At the end, we …

Web1 de may. de 2013 · Once you have attached to the process, you can use the runtime object to inspect the contents of the GC heap: ClrHeap heap = runtime.GetHeap(); foreach (ulong obj in heap.EnumerateObjects()) { ClrType type = heap.GetObjectType(obj); ulong size = type.GetSize(obj); Console.WriteLine(" {0,12:X} {1,8:n0} {2}", obj, size, type.Name); } hellef fir 4 pattenWeb15 de sept. de 2024 · The runtime's garbage collection algorithm is based on several generalizations that the computer software industry has discovered to be true by experimenting with garbage collection schemes. First, it is faster to compact the memory for a portion of the managed heap than for the entire managed heap. lake mcconaughy reservationsWebHace 2 días · Algorithm to set minimum and maximum heap size in Java. Step 1 − Start. Step 2 − Declare an array. Step 3 − Start sorting from index 1. Step 4 − Do not start sorting from 0. Step 5 − Left Child is at [2*i] if available. Step 6 − Right child is at [2*i+1] if available. Step 7 − Parent Node is at [i/2] if available. Step 8 − ... helle cremeWeb17 de mar. de 2012 · If it is possible to run buildHeap in linear time, why does heap sort require O (n log n) time? Well, heap sort consists of two stages. First, we call buildHeap … hellecta festasWebThe CISA Vulnerability Bulletin provides a summary of new vulnerabilities that have been recorded by the National Institute of Standards and Technology (NIST) National Vulnerability Database (NVD) in the past week. NVD is sponsored by CISA. In some cases, the vulnerabilities in the bulletin may not yet have assigned CVSS scores. Please visit NVD … lake mcconaughy rentalsWebIn the first step, a heap is built out of the data (see Binary heap § Building a heap). The heap is often placed in an array with the layout of a complete binary tree . The complete … helle discount shoesWebThe specific data structures covered by this course include arrays, linked lists, queues, stacks, trees, binary trees, AVL trees, B-trees and heaps. This course also shows, through algorithm complexity analysis, how these structures enable the fastest algorithms to search and sort data. 5 stars. 83.67%. 4 stars. helle comfort shoes sandals women